Re: Toro Lawn tractor w/ snowblower traction prob

Yes, you need more weight on the back. The snowblower hangs off the front and you need to counter ballance off the back. 100# on the rear plate below the seat or above the hitch will work. You can get by with puting a 5 gallon pail or two on the back filled with sand or rocks. YOU ALSO NEED TIRE CHAINS ON THE REAR TIRES. I hope this helps you.
